■This is a product developed through rocket technology■ - "Gaina" is the first product to receive the JAXA COSMODE PROJECT logo, which applies technology developed by JAXA (Japan Aerospace Exploration Agency) for use in the private sector. JAXA developed a technology to protect the fairing section (the white part at the tip) of rockets carrying satellites and other payloads, which is exposed to heat from air friction during launch, by applying a heat-insulating paint. "Gaina" is a product developed as a building material based on this technology.
